Marriage has a long history in Japan, a history that is based on gender roles influenced heavily by Confucian views. I … WebSep 16, 2024 · New Year in Japan. New Year is perhaps the most important family occasion in Japan, when people travel back to their hometowns to be with their families. The mass exodus from Tokyo by air, rail and road makes the news every year, with hours of backed up traffic congestion on the way out of the capital – and then the reverse a few days later.

WebAug 3, 2024 · Obon: a difficult time for Christians in Japan. Posted by. OMF Japan. The August festival of Obon—when the spirits of ancestors are believed to return to their home—may be the most important festival for Japanese people.
